Does cognitive function in older bipolar patients depend on recurrent or current mood symptoms?

Sigfried N T M SchouwsNicole KortenAartjan T F BeekmanMax L StekAnnemieke Dols
Published in: International journal of geriatric psychiatry (2020)
Although OABD had worse cognitive functioning than healthy subjects, there was a quite stable pattern of cognitive impairment, regardless of current or recurrent mood episodes. These results do not provide consistent support for the hypothesis of neuroprogression in BD.
